LVP does actually have a language handler that supports many phrases used in LVP, However it only supports english and dutch. The problem with such a system is finding a volunteer who is willing to translate over 300 phrases into the handlers syntax into a new language. Then we would have to go back and edit a lot of phrases so they work with the handler. It would be quite a bit of messing and would take up quite a bit of development time.

I do agree though, it is needed. I would be willing to set it up, but such a system would have to be the very last thing done, as more phrases & stuff could be added in the future if it is done beforehand. It's finding the volunteers that's the problem though.
